- 1. Cash Flow is King, and SCF is the Crown
Your business isn’t a charity (unless it actually is, in which case, respect). You need cash to keep things moving, and SCF
is the ultimate liquidity booster.
- Early payment programs – Let your suppliers get paid early at a discount, improving liquidity on both sides.
- Dynamic discounting – Negotiate flexible payment terms based on real-time cash flow needs.
- Payable financing – Extend your own payment terms without squeezing suppliers, thanks to third-party financiers.
- 2. Multi-Funder Networks: Because One Basket is Never Enough
Relying on a single lender is like putting all your eggs in one basket—and then balancing that basket on a rollercoaster. Instead, diversify.
- Bank + NBFC combos – Use a mix of funding sources for stability
- Marketplace SCF platforms – Connect with multiple lenders and get the best financing terms.
- Alternative lenders – Fintech players are stepping up with innovative solutions that often beat traditional banks.

- 4. Risk Management: Because Surprises Should Only Come in Gift Wrap
SCF isn’t just about unlocking capital—it’s about managing risks, too. Market fluctuations, supplier defaults, and trade disruptions can throw a wrench in the best-laid plans.
- Credit insurance – Protect yourself from supplier defaults.
- AI-driven risk assessments – Predict potential disruptions before they happen.
- Diversified supplier base – Reduce dependency on a single supplier or region.

- 6. Cross-Border SCF: Because Local is Good, but Global is Better
Supply chains aren’t limited by borders anymore. If you’re sourcing globally, SCF should follow suit.
- Multi-currency financing – Hedge against forex risks with intelligent currency management.
- Trade finance integration – Combine SCF with letters of credit and export financing.
- International SCF platforms – Connect with cross-border lenders for smoother global transactions.
